During a renovation or remodeling project, your home becomes a temporary construction zone filled with various particles and contaminants. Construction activities like sawing, sanding, demolition, drywall installation, and painting all generate substantial amounts of dust and debris. These particles don't simply disappear when the work is done—they find their way into your home's air circulation system.

When your HVAC system operates during or after renovation, these contaminants get pulled into your ductwork. Without proper cleaning, they'll continue to circulate throughout your home every time your heating or cooling system runs, potentially for years after your renovation is complete.
The impact of renovation debris on your indoor air quality can be significant and far-reaching. When construction dust enters your ductwork, your HVAC system effectively becomes a distribution system for these contaminants, spreading them throughout your entire home.
According to the National Air Duct Cleaners Association (NADCA), the buildup of even small amounts of dust can significantly impact airflow and system efficiency, while potentially causing health issues for occupants. After a renovation, this dust accumulation is substantially higher than normal, creating an even greater need for professional cleaning.

Industry experts and certification bodies like the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C) and the National Air Duct Cleaners Association (NADCA) recommend thorough cleaning of HVAC systems following construction activities.
The NADCA ACR 2006 standard specifically states that any HVAC system components or ducts deemed salvageable after construction must undergo thorough cleaning. This includes removing dust, debris, construction materials, and any other contaminants that may have accumulated during the construction process. These aren't just recommendations—they're industry standards designed to ensure healthy indoor environments.

While post-renovation duct cleaning is generally recommended, there are specific signs that indicate your system is particularly affected by construction debris:
Visible dust around vents and registers: If you notice dust accumulating around your air vents shortly after cleaning, it's likely being blown out from contaminated ducts.
Increased dust accumulation throughout your home: Finding yourself dusting more frequently after your renovation indicates that dust is being distributed through your air system.
Unusual odors when your HVAC system runs: Strange smells, particularly those resembling construction materials like paint or adhesives, suggest contaminants in your ductwork.
Respiratory symptoms or allergic reactions: If family members experience increased coughing, sneezing, congestion, or other respiratory issues after your renovation, your air ducts may be circulating contaminants.
Inconsistent airflow from vents: Reduced or uneven airflow can indicate buildup of debris restricting air movement through your ducts.
Visible debris in vents: Looking into your vents with a flashlight may reveal visible accumulation of dust, construction particles, or other debris.

The National Air Duct Cleaners Association (NADCA) recommends cleaning your air ducts every 3 to 5 years under normal circumstances. However, renovation projects create special conditions that warrant immediate attention regardless of your regular cleaning schedule.
After renovation: Air duct cleaning should be performed after completion of any significant construction or renovation project, ideally before you fully occupy and use the renovated space.
Following water damage: If your renovation involved any water damage or moisture issues, immediate duct cleaning is essential to prevent mold growth within your system.
With visible mold or contaminants: If inspection reveals mold, substantial dust, or debris in your system following renovation, immediate cleaning is necessary.
For homes with high sensitivity: If family members have allergies, asthma, or other respiratory conditions, more frequent cleaning may be beneficial, particularly after activities like renovation that introduce additional contaminants.
